Summary of SLP(C) No. 006712/2006 (State of M.P. v. Tara Joshi) On 10 April 2006, the Supreme Court heard the State of M.P.'s Special Leave Petition challenging a High Court order from 2003-2005. The Court permitted the petitioner to withdraw the petition with leave to revive the Letters Patent Appeals in view of a newly enacted legislation. The special leave petitions were dismissed as withdrawn. This case analysis is maintained by casestatus.in based on publicly available court records.
